Dash and accessories don't work until engine revved

I just bought an 87T and am sorting through a number of electrical issues. The current one I am addressing is that when I put the key in, turn it to 'on' or 'ignition', I none of the electrical work- no lights, horn, wipers, digital dash, nothing. It will start and run. Nothing else works until I rev the engine and then the dash lights up and all the other systems mentioned now work and stay on, even when the engine goes back to idle.
I checked voltage at the battery (supposedly new) while car is off and am getting high 12s. When I start the engine and rev it, the voltage stays the same, maybe even dips with increasing rpm. So I know I have a week charging system (new alternator on order).
I put the battery on a charger overnight to make sure it's at full strength but it has not resolved the symptom. I am looking at the fsm electrical and looking for a relay that might be suspect. Fusible links are all good.
Anything else I should be looking at?

Update. I have installed a new alternator and it is still not charging. Now none of the dash comes on even whe n the engine revs. Voltage regulator?

Battery fusible link was the culprit. It did not appear to be blown but for whatever reason, it tested with zero continuity. I jumped it and the dash lights up as they should, accessories work and the alternator charges properly. Weird.
